Bobi Wine endorsed by over 30,000 Ugandans for Presidential seat

By Wycliff G; Hon. Robert Kyagulanyi aka Bobi Wine’s journey to the 2021 Presidential polls has been brightened after a mammoth of Ugandans endorsed his candidature.

On Saturday 17th October, the National Unity Platform (NUP) secretariat team officially presented over 33,000 signatures from 109 districts of Uganda to the Electoral Commission in favour of their Presidential candidate, Bobi Wine.

This follows the party’s two months routine exercise in gathering the signatures from all over the county as per requirement by the Electoral commission for each Presidential aspirant.

Here is Bobi Wine’s post;

THANK YOU to all citizens who signed forms to endorse my candidature! For two months we had been collecting millions of signatures until Wednesday this week when the military and police raided us and stole them!

Since the deadline for submission was Saturday 17th October, we did not want to give them any chance to play their usual games with us. We wrote asking for an extension of time, but also worked hard for two days to get fresh signatures. We activated our structures countrywide and collected a fresh batch of signatures. Thankfully, there were a few districts whose signatures were still in the field by the time of the raid.

Yesterday, a team from our secretariat was able to submit 33,000 signatures from 109 districts of Uganda. The number of signatures required for nomination is 9,800 (100 signatures from 98 districts), so we surpassed the required number by far!

Bob Wine’s thrilling endorsement will see him being fully nominated this week.
